The Ministry of the Revolutionary Armed Forces of Cuba (Spanish: Ministerio de las Fuerzas Armadas Revolucionarias – MINFAR), also known as the Ministry of the FAR, is a Cuban military agency which is the executive body of the Cuban Revolutionary Armed Forces. The current Minister of the FAR is Corps General and longtime Chief of Staff Álvaro López Miera.[1]

The MINFAR directs, controls, and executes the policy of the Communist Party of Cuba and the government regarding the activities of the readiness of the nation to defend itself. It is responsible for the budget of the military, as well as for making arms deals with other countries. This ministry fulfills these obligations in coordination with other government agencies and institutions. The powers and functions of the MINFAR are regulated in legislation from the National Assembly of People's Power.[2]

No. | Portrait | Minister | Took office | Left office | Time in office | Party | Ref. |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| Raúl Castro (born 1931) | Comandante16 February 1959 | 24 February 2008 | 49 years, 8 days | PCC | — | |
2 | Julio Casas Regueiro (1936–2011) | Corps General24 February 2008 | 3 September 2011 † | 3 years, 191 days | PCC | [3] | |
3 | Leopoldo Cintra Frías (born 1941) | Corps General9 November 2011 | 15 April 2021 | 9 years, 157 days | PCC | [4] | |
4 | Álvaro López Miera (born 1943) | Corps General15 April 2021 | Incumbent | 3 years, 169 days | PCC | [5] |
